Territorial jurisdiction under Article 226 depends on whether the material, essential and integral cause of action arises within the forum, and the doctrine of forum conveniens may justify refusal even if some connection with Delhi exists. The Court held that the petitioners' residence, the searches and seizures, the ECIR, the investigating officers, and the PMLA proceedings were all centred in Gurugram, so Delhi was not the appropriate forum. It further held that the respondent-authority's location or the mere registration of the predicate offence in Delhi did not confer jurisdiction, because money-laundering is an independent offence. The writ petition was dismissed, with liberty to approach the jurisdictional High Court.
